Mehmet Nazif Günal

Mehmet Nazif Günal (born 1948) is a Turkish billionaire property developer who founded conglomerate MNG Group of Companies, which he controls through a wholly owned holding company.[1]

Günal was born in 1948.[2] He has bachelor's and master's degree in civil engineering from Middle East Technical University, Ankara.[2][1]

Günal owns ten 5-star hotels, the WoW (World of Wonders) Kremlin Palace and the WoW Topkapi Palace, in Antalya, are "architecturally exact replicas" of the Kremlin and Topkapi palaces.[1]

He is a member of the Atlantic Council's board of directors.[3]

Günal is married, with three children, and lives in Istanbul, Turkey.[1]
